ENWLSD-Designing Cisco Enterprise Wireless Networks v2.0

SS Course: GK100479

Course Overview

TOP

The ENWLSD - Designing Cisco Enterprise Wireless Networks v2.0 course prepares you to take the Designing Cisco Enterprise Wireless Networks (300-425 ENWLSD) exam which leads to the new CCNP Enterprise and Cisco Certified Specialist Enterprise Wireless Design certifications. You will gain the knowledge you need to plan advanced designs of Cisco wireless products and qualify for professional-level job roles in wireless networking.

This course is eligible for 40 Continuing Education Credits (ILT & ELT Modality).

    Prerequisites

    TOP

    Before taking this course, you should have:

    • General knowledge of networks
    • General knowledge of wireless networks
    • Routing and switching knowledge

      Who Should Attend

      TOP

      This course is for wireless engineers who work in the following roles:

      • Consulting systems engineer
      • Network administrator
      • Network engineer
      • Network manager
      • Sales engineer
      • Systems engineer
      • Technical solutions architect
      • Wireless design engineer
      • Wireless engineer
